Hi All, it has been a bit of time since my last post. The family returned home to Seattle, and we have been working, studying, ranching, beekeeping, traveling, visiting with family and friends, and generally sorting out life for the past year and a half.
And now, it's time to return to the boat and begin the adventure anew. I'm getting ready to fly to Greece, where I will spend the next week getting the boat prepped to voyage again. So, my bags are packed and I'm ready to go .....
Lots in the line up for the coming weeks, besides the exceptionally long list of tasks to complete on the boat. Assuming that I can successfully navigate the Greek bureaucracy and get the boat out of the EU, I'll be joined by friends Robert and Joe for the trip from Greece to Albania, then across to Italy and around the Boot to Salerno.
Once around the corner, Tracy and Lesley will meet me for some touring of Italy and the French Riviera as we head towards the Rhone. It is still spring, so while we will likely enjoy some less crowded anchorages, I'm not quite sure what to expect for weather. We will see.
